Exercise for Arthritis on the Knee



exercise of arthritis of the knee

Exercise of arthritis of knee can help reduce pain and stiffness. Strengthening your muscles and increasing range of motion are two ways to do this. With arthritis of your knee, there are many methods to get your body moving. Here are some exercises you can try. These exercises can help you live a healthy life and prevent further damage.

Exercise reduces pain

Patients suffering from osteoarthritis of knee joint have found exercise to be a beneficial therapy. Recent studies have shown that certain exercises are more effective in relieving pain than others. Particularly, WB and NWB are more effective at pain relief. However, more research is needed in order to determine which types and exercises are most effective for reducing pain.

Strengthens muscles

Strengthening muscles is important for anyone suffering from arthritis of the knee, because it can help protect the joint. If the muscles surrounding the knees are strong, they can absorb shocks and reduce the strain on the knee joint. Furthermore, stronger muscles will prevent injury and increase mobility.

Increases motion range

For people suffering from arthritis of the knee, strength training is important as it protects the joint and increases muscle strength. But, gentle exercises that do not place too much pressure on the knees are important. If you have swelling in your joints, it is best to take a day off your workout and rest between sessions. Aerobic exercise can also be beneficial as it helps to manage weight and improve cardiovascular health. Exercises that are low-impact include walking, biking, swimming and elliptical machines.

Prevents stiffness

For managing arthritis of the knee, exercise is important. It is important that you listen to your body's signals, and to start slowly. Begin with gentle stretches and gradually increase the intensity of your activities.
